<h1 style="text-align: left;">Hello Ladies,</h1>
<p style="text-align: left;">how would you feel if your heels sunk into the ground at an event? &#8230;and for the bridesmaids imagine battling with standing tall on a sandy ground at your friends beach wedding ceremony? or perhaps an outdoor event on a grassy landscape?</p>
<p style="text-align: left;">You bet that it is going to be a long day!</p>
<p style="text-align: left;">So,  here goes an experience we had at a beach wedding ceremony we planned in a luxurious hotel at the center of the beautiful Arabian city of Dubai.</p>
<p style="text-align: left;">It was a really beautiful beach setting that had so much sand on its bank!</p>
<p style="text-align: left;">Long story short; though we had put up signage&#8217;s for the guests reading;</p>
<blockquote><address>                     leave your shoes behind and bury your feet in the sand.</address>
</blockquote>
<p>What we came to realize during his wedding was that women never joke with the idea of literally &#8220;leaving their shoes behind&#8221;&#8230;</p>
<p>so while reading up, I came across a photo (below) about using Patio-stones as support/elevation for bridesmaids to know exactly where to stand and for the remaining  fabulous female guests getting each person a &#8220;shoe-guard&#8221; made with plastic material to wear at the bottom of their shoe&#8217;s heel will avoid them sinking into the sand, missing a step and in some cases falling!</p>
<p><a href="http://oakenevents.com/new/wp-content/uploads/2014/02/photo1.jpg"><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-2029" alt="photo" src="http://oakenevents.com/new/wp-content/uploads/2014/02/photo1.jpg" width="245" height="245" /></a></p>
<p>I found it a fantastic idea to share, what do you think?</p>
<p>So people, while planing for your next outdoor event, be sure to try these two tips and we too are surely looking at implementing these great ideas at our next outdoor event!!!</p>

<p> Since I don’t want this ever to happen to you; here are 7-baby bulletproof points to getting your <strong>V menu right;</strong></p>
<ul>
<li>Discuss with your spouse on the kind of wedding you would love to have. Hear what your partner has to say and be ready to compromise! It’s 2 people getting married to become one!</li>
<li>Your wedding reception venue should be within 25-30 minutes from where the church ceremony is taking place. So deciding earlier what kind of ceremony you would have helps to highlight what areas your wedding venue should be… and remember Lagos traffic spears nobody</li>
<li>Once you have decided on your venue, ensure you know the rules and regulations that apply in the venue and also their flexibility regarding vendors.</li>
<li>Start working on the budget with your spouse once the venue is sorted.</li>
<li>Don’t forget about your guests- if it’s an out of town wedding ensure you provide a travel guide suggesting hotels close to your wedding venue</li>
<li>Have a clear cut idea of the number of guest you would love to have at your wedding before you start thinking of a venue.</li>
<li>At the initial stages say 12 months to your wedding be flexible about your wedding dates so that you can have a variety of choices. But if your date is set in stone ensure you check availability at your desired venue.</li>
<li>Seek expert advice, it’s not a DIY situation, it’s your wedding day! A wedding planner will guide you in choosing your wedding venue as they have experienced weddings countless of times and would know what suits your number, budget, location and YOU!</li>
